The Northern Strand Community Bike Path is a public Path between the communities of Everett, Malden, Revere, Saugus, and Lynn. It is home to multiple Little Free Libraries, Community Fridges, Bike stations, beautiful marsh views, and old rail relics. A beautiful urban path that you can walk a dog, ride a bike, or go for a walk. As the trail's slogan says "Ride to the Sea"!

One place that is the perfect fit for this trail is Rumney Marsh. This trail goes right past it as you come under RT 1 from the parking. The view is vast and you can see where the tide marks are.
